What is a Parable?

A short story that teaches a lesson.

Page 5: Your kingdom is an everlasting kingdom, and your dominion endures throughout all generations. Psalm 145:13.

Why did Jesus use Parables?Two Reasons

to reveal (show) the truth to those who wanted to know it

to conceal (hide) the truth from those who were no interested

Mustard seeds are very small and were a seed the people would have planted and were common in Jesus’ day.

Mustard bushes or trees can grow to be much larger than a man.

Page 12: Your kingdom is an everlasting kingdom, and your dominion endures throughout all generations. Psalm 145:13.

Leaven is a small piece of the dough from last week. The small

amount of leaven was combined with all the new dough and would make it rise.

What does this mean? At the time the parable was being told the Kingdom of Heaven on earth was small. Jesus, the disciples, and a few other people.

Would the Kingdom of Heaven stay small?

No, just as the little mustard seed and the little bit of leaven grew tremendously the Kingdom of Heaven has grown and will continue to grow.
